UnlemBilisim / foribaapi

Foriba eFatura, eArşiv PHP SDK
44 stars 30 forks source link

empty() fonksiyonunun is_null() ile değiştirilmesi #17

Open ahmeti opened 4 years ago

ahmeti commented 4 years ago

Merhaba,

makeXml metodunda empty() yerine is_null() kullanılması daha doğru bir yaklaşım olacak sanırım.

Foriba Test portalında iskontosuz bir fatura oluşturulduğunda (InvoiceLine -> AllowanceCharge -> MultiplierFactorNumeric) 0 olarak tanımlanıyor.

Fakat bu pakette empty() fonksiyonu nedeniyle 0 olarak tanımlamıyor.

Emeğiniz için teşekkür ederim.

İlgili Dosya:
https://github.com/UnlemBilisim/foribaapi/blob/0bab8d897b84301d523fb8d59e5bf33f57adc670/src/Bulut/eFaturaUBL/XMLHelper.php#L64